How To Find A Shop On Etsy: Relocate Away From The Competition

It  is essential to remember, there are millions of shops on Etsy as well as billions of web sites on the net. No matter what you market, you have great deals of competition.

Most people do not scroll past the initial page of Google search results. Also on a site like Etsy; people intend to locate what they’re seeking as rapidly and conveniently as possible. So it’s important to get your on-line content to appear as near the top/front of search results page as possible.

On Google, you can’t compete with big corporations like Amazon, Walmart, Best Buy, and so on. So the means you obtain your web site on the initial page of Google results is to go niche and also compete with less services.

Amazon and also Walmart are serving the masses; they desire a huge item of a huge pie.

Large companies aren’t taking note of tiny pies, which produces an opening on the market for your service. Aim to get a big item of a little pie.

On Etsy, you might be competing with smaller sized businesses, similar to yours, however there are numerous Etsy stores trying to interest the masses that you still have an chance to stand apart on the system by appealing to a particular niche.

There are countless shops offering fashion jewelry, soap, toys, etc trying to interest the masses (e.g. fashion jewelry for all ladies, or soap for any person that utilizes soap, or playthings that attract all moms and dads).

If you select a specific niche within those shopping groups, your listings are more like to match search queries and also be seen.

To enhance your opportunities of your online store or products rising to the top of search results, lower the competitors by getting details.

You should first recognize your competition.

Which keyword phrases are they making use of?

Where do they zig, leaving an chance for you to zag?

Which search phrases aren’t being used by your rivals?

To win a race against a competitor, you can educate tougher to become faster as well as stronger, OR, you can uncover a different path to the goal.

I’m recommending you do not attempt to compete with various other businesses to show up in the exact same searches as them, but rather, take a different route and discover key phrases they do not place for.

 

Understand The Online Shoppers You’re Targeting

There are several key words a consumer might get in to locate a item. And there are several search phrases a business could utilize to explain their items, organization, classifications, etc.

You want to obtain certain with your search phrases, but not so details that you’re the just one utilizing them.

For instance, I would intend to get more particular than defining my items as ” playthings” or my on the internet shop as a “toy store”. Nevertheless, I do not wish to go overboard by getting as well detailed.

There are many words I could use to define my products based upon their purpose, the materials they’re made with, their color, their coating, their size, etc.

Words that matter most, are the ones my target market is utilizing.

To use key words effectively as well as drive web traffic to your online shop, you MUST understand your target audience. How To Find A Shop On Etsy

 

How to Find a Goldmine of Consumers

1– who is your target market?

If I make playthings, I require to recognize who’s buying those toys; that’s my target market.

If I have not considered who my target market is, I may make teething playthings for babies, academic toys for young children, activity toys for 4-year-old girls, outdoor toys for 5-year-olds, Barbie playhouses, as well as much more.

That opens up a variety of key words I could use.

As well as the wider series of keyword phrases I make use of in my content ( groups, product names, product descriptions, tags, blog site short articles for my website, and so on) the a lot more I puzzle internet search engine, as well as the less most likely my content is to show up in leading results.

I need to narrow it down a details group of people to sell to.

It  is necessary to focus on the individual who will be getting your items.

In my instance, my products are for children but the people that are acquiring the toys for youngsters may be moms and dads, or member of the family, or friends of the family.

My target audience need to be just one of those customers, not all.

If I visualize parents, grandparents, aunties and uncles, senior high school close friends, and so on buying my playthings for a child, it once more, makes it difficult to pick the ideal search phrases.

A mother looking for educational playthings for their toddler is going to use a much different keywords than a friend of the family that’s buying a present might.

>> A mother understands what sort of item functions she’s searching for (e.g. safe playthings, digital or electronic-free playthings, and so on).

>> A person that does not have children as well as has been invited to a toddler’s birthday celebration might use more vague search phrases and include a budget (e.g. toys for young children under $50).

You have to obtain particular about that is more than likely to purchase your products.

The more comprehensive you get (e.g. ladies, or mamas) the much more keyword opportunities there are as well as the more challenging time you’ll have effectively matching your key phrases to the search phrases your customers use.

2– which products/product features are they trying to find?

There are numerous key phrases you might use to describe among your products. You must figure out which description your target audience cares about the most as well as is probably to look.

It  is essential to enter into your clients’ heads as well as realize, they’re not familiar with your items. So you shouldn’t make use of words that you like or ones that are most familiar to you, the creator; assume like your customers.

If I began making playthings for my nieces and nephews, I may think it’s cute to call the toys after them for How To Find A Shop On Etsy. Yet nobody is looking for “Jane Building Blocks” (unless my brand is popular enough that people recognize what “Jane foundation” are).

As the developer, I might also recognize with the kind of timber that’s best for foundation, but it’s not likely my consumers are that particular concerning the kind of timber used.

I  would certainly mention the type of timber in my summary and the benefits it provides, however I wouldn’t include it in my product name or develop classifications individuals can shop under based on type of wood.

You need to think of keyword phrases your target market is actually searching.

Do they understand the “technical name” of your item or would they be more probable to explain it in a much different method than you would?

As an example, woodworkers might utilize the technological term ” sculpted and brightened squares of wood” to explain foundation yet my target audience would never ever utilize those key phrases.

Or, if I make forest-themed building blocks, I would require to think about if anybody is actually looking for “forest building blocks”. Is the product function “forest-themed” more crucial to my target audience than an additional attribute, such as ” safe”?

The item would certainly remain the same, however I would certainly make its title a lot more appealing to my target audience.

If someone searches “non-toxic foundation” and also discovers my non-toxic building blocks that have a forest motif, they’ll still be interested in them. However if I  have actually called my safe building blocks “forest foundation”, I’ve buried the lead. (my target market cares about “non-toxic” … that’s the lead).

It’s unlikely anybody will certainly find them because nobody is looking for “forest foundation” as well as even if they turn up in search engine result, the product title is missing the keyword phrases that will lure them to click ( safe).

When you understand your target audience, learn more about which product features they’re most curious about and which words they most typically make use of to explain your products. Those are the keyword phrases you’ll intend to place one of the most concentrate on for your on-line web content.

Relevant key words will not just help to reinforce your message to search engines, yet likewise to consumers.

Google gets a better understanding of which browses to match your online shop with when the majority of the search phrases used in your on-line web content are related.

For instance

>> Environmentally friendly, chemical-free, eco-friendly, natural, organic, etc all aid to strengthen the message of “non-toxic”.

>> The keyword phrases: knowing, developmental, skills, show, and so on will certainly help strengthen the message of “educational”.

>> The keywords: 1-year-old, 2-year-old, 3-year-old, year, 24 months, 36 months, help to strengthen the message of ” kid”.

The even more I use relevant key words in my on the internet web content, the more clear my message will certainly be to online search engine, as well as the greater my content will rank.

My clients will certainly also gain more count on my business.

A mama looking for non-toxic educational toys for their young child is more probable to rely on a organization that discusses a number of elements of the chemical safety and security of playthings and also the development of young children and also is focused solely on non-toxic academic playthings.

If a mama sees a internet site that just lugs one non-toxic educational plaything and also has a store summary that reviews: I love to be imaginative and also make all sort of products! They might wonder if the shop proprietor actually recognizes exactly how to make the very best non-toxic educational plaything for their youngster.
